Well, the spring runoff still continues to create high water flows on the Upper Weber. The water is still muddy but not as muddy as earlier in the runoff. My guess is we will be able to get not the river and fish with some success starting in about a week. There is still snow on some of the peaks and that is producing the continuous high water flows. With the temps predicted through the weekend I think we will see a lot less snow and water levels will start to drop.The fish will be hungry after a long and wet winter. My go-to for early fishing will be streamers in some of the deeper pools.
